#6fe554 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6fe554 is composed of 43.5% red, 89.8%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.3%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 108.8 degrees, a saturation of 73.6% and a lightness of 61.4%. #6fe554 color hex could be obtained by blending #deffa8 with #00cb00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#6fe554 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6fe554 has RGB values of R:111, G:229,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0, Y:0.63,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 7333204.
